The Chicago Bears are focused only on one thing right now: defeating the Green Bay Packers next Saturday night in the NFC Wild Card round.

But life comes at you fast in the NFL. And the offseason for all 32 teams — the Bears included — will be here before you know it.

And when it does arrive, teams like the Bears will have an opportunity to add the few missing pieces in free agency to go from a playoff team to a very real Super Bowl contender.

One of the biggest 2026 free agents will be New York Jets running back Breece Hall. And he was recently connected to the Bears in a breakdown of his five best landing spots.

“The Bears are yet another high-powered offense that could get in the mix for Hall’s services, as he’d fill the Jahmyr Gibbs role from head coach Ben Johnson’s days in Detroit,” Sports Illustrated’s Nick Raducanu wrote. “While both D’Andre Swift and Kyle Monangai are still under contract for next season, the Bears could find a way to move Swift to make a spot for Hall. Like Kansas City and Minnesota, Chicago would be a great fantasy football destination for Hall.”

Chicago Bears unlikely to target RB this offseason

Last year this time, Bears fans would’ve been all for adding Breece Hall — or any of the other big-name free-agent running backs in this year’s class. Remember: D’Andre Swift was coming off a down year, and the only young option on the roster was Roschon Johnson.

That’s not the case anymore.

Swift enjoyed the best season of his career in 2025. He ended the year with 223 carries for 1,087 yards and nine touchdowns. He averaged a fantastic 4.9 yards per carry, also a career high.

Joining Swift in the Bears’ running game was rookie Kyle Monangai, who was one of the biggest surprises of Chicago’s season.

The rookie seventh-round pick was one of the most productive first-year runners in the league, and his outlook for 2026 is as high as any young prospect at the position.

So while fantasy football managers might hope for Breece Hall to sign with the Chicago Bears, don’t hold your breath.
